West Moors has a
basic bus service during the daytime Monday to Saturday & a
'three-bus-each-way' service on Sundays / Public Holidays. The operators

Morebus (routes X6, 38 & 13)
X6:
Bournemouth ( Town & Hospital / not all journeys ) - Ringwood -
Verwood - Three Cross - West Moors - Trickett's Cross - Ferndown -
Longham - Bear Cross - Wallisdown - Poole hospital - Poole; Hourly Mondays to Saturdays (except PH): three journeys each way Sundays & Public Holidays.
[ Service X6 can be used to access both Poole Hospital & Royal Bournemouth Hospital (RBH): for Poole, take the journey in the Ferndown direction and Poole is reached in about 45 minutes. For Royal Bournemouth Hospital,
take the journey in the Verwood & Ringwood direction - many proceed
beyond Ringwood without a change of vehicle, but if required, change to
the X3 in Ringwood (ask the driver if unclear): the journey time will
be about an hour. ]
38 (Ringwood Road/St. Leonard's stops only): Ringwood - Ashley Heath - St. Ives - St. Leonards - Trickett's Cross - Heatherlands Estate - Ferndown; Four or Five per day Mondays to Saturdays (except PH): no Sunday / Public Holiday service.
13 (access from Ferndown **only** - connect via X6 and 38 as above): Wimborne - Stapehill - Ferndown - Parley - Moordown - Bournemouth (railway station & Square); roughly half-hourly Mondays to Saturdays (except PH); Sunday/Public Holiday hourly.

Damory *(SA1 / Sainsbury's & various school contracts)
SA1: to/from Sainsbury's Tricketts Cross (on contract to Sainsbury's - so you won't find the timetable published easily); Once a week ONLY, on a Thursday (except PH over Christmas / New Year): check with store or driver for details.

* Note that the
'Damory' fleetname is now coupled with that of "Excelsior" &
"Tourist" coach operations, all owned by the GoSouthCoast (GSC) bus
operating group - along with Morebus - above. So you might see coaches /
buses turn up with any of these names on the side!]
